Barcelona Pjanic blow as Juventus reach terms for Sassuolo midfielder Locatelli

Barcelona midfielder Miralem Pjanic's hopes of returning to Juventus are now in doubt.

With Juventus wrapping up a deal for Sassuolo midfielder Manuel Locatelli, that has cast doubt on the prospect of Pjanic also making a return to Turin.

Sport says Barça were hoping that Juventus would take the Bosnian midfielder off their hands, helping them to significantly reduce their wage bill. The player himself was keen to move, and was even willing to take a wage cut to make the move happen.

However, with Locatelli moving from Sassuolo to Juventus, Barça's chances of shifting the player have taken a real blow. Now, they will only be able to sign the Bosnian midfielder if they find a new suitor for ex-Arsenal player Aaron Ramsey.

Locatelli has signed for Juve on an initial loan deal with an obligatory purchase clause set at 35 million euros.
